nocobase/packages/core
YANG QIA 89635982b4
feat(db): add sql collection (#2419)
* feat(db): add sql collection

* feat: frontend

* perf: issue of select

* fix: sql model

* fix: sql collection schema

* fix: implement sql collection

* fix: dependency

* fix: remove type declaration in actions

* fix: backend test

* chore: remove some ops of block using sql collection

* chore: remove sql collections from Form and Kanban

* feat: add execute button to sql input

* feat(backend): support infer fields by parsing sql

* feat(frontend): support infer interface by parsing sql

* fix: fix update issues and improve

* fix: update issue

* chore: update yarn.lock

* fix: fix T-1548

* fix: fix T-1544

* fix: fix T-1545

* fix: fix T-1549

* fix: test

* fix: fix T-1556

* fix: remove map action diviver

* chore: debug

* chore: remove schema of sql collection

* fix: sql collection schema

* chore: remove debug log & fix T-1555

* fix: fix T-1679

* fix: sql update issue

* fix: sql attribute issue

* fix: bug of star attribute

* fix: test

* fix: test

* fix: reset fields when updating sql collection

* fix(collection-manager): redundant fields after set collection fields

* fix: test

* fix: destory with individuals hook

* chore: save

* chore: test

* fix: fields sync issue

* fix: remove underscored option of sql collection

* chore: mutex in fields.afterDestroy

* fix: test

* chore: yarn.lock

* chore: update collections.setFields

* feat: improve sql input

* fix: fix T-1742 & improve

* chore: fix conflicts

* fix: workspace

* fix: build

* fix: test

* chore: add translations

* fix: reviewed issues

* chore: update yarn.lock

---------

Co-authored-by: ChengLei Shao <chareice@live.com>
2023-09-25 15:03:23 +08:00
..
acl chore(versions): 😊 publish v0.14.0-alpha.6 2023-09-22 15:49:50 +08:00
actions chore(versions): 😊 publish v0.14.0-alpha.6 2023-09-22 15:49:50 +08:00
app chore(versions): 😊 publish v0.14.0-alpha.6 2023-09-22 15:49:50 +08:00
auth chore(versions): 😊 publish v0.14.0-alpha.6 2023-09-22 15:49:50 +08:00
build chore(versions): 😊 publish v0.14.0-alpha.6 2023-09-22 15:49:50 +08:00
cache chore(versions): 😊 publish v0.14.0-alpha.6 2023-09-22 15:49:50 +08:00
cli fix: gen tsconfig.paths.json bug (#2708) 2023-09-23 10:52:14 +08:00
client feat(db): add sql collection (#2419) 2023-09-25 15:03:23 +08:00
create-nocobase-app chore(versions): 😊 publish v0.14.0-alpha.6 2023-09-22 15:49:50 +08:00
database feat(db): add sql collection (#2419) 2023-09-25 15:03:23 +08:00
devtools chore(versions): 😊 publish v0.14.0-alpha.6 2023-09-22 15:49:50 +08:00
evaluators chore(versions): 😊 publish v0.14.0-alpha.6 2023-09-22 15:49:50 +08:00
logger chore(versions): 😊 publish v0.14.0-alpha.6 2023-09-22 15:49:50 +08:00
resourcer chore(versions): 😊 publish v0.14.0-alpha.6 2023-09-22 15:49:50 +08:00
sdk chore(versions): 😊 publish v0.14.0-alpha.6 2023-09-22 15:49:50 +08:00
server fix: upgrade failed 2023-09-24 11:41:26 +08:00
test chore(versions): 😊 publish v0.14.0-alpha.6 2023-09-22 15:49:50 +08:00
utils chore(versions): 😊 publish v0.14.0-alpha.6 2023-09-22 15:49:50 +08:00